1

今天我尝试在 JBoss AS 6 RC1 中配置一个 JDBC 资源,遇到了一个需要 RAR 名称的字段。如果我有一个带有 JDBC 驱动程序的数据库,我是否还需要一个 RAR 文件来在 JBoss AS 中进行配置?

在 GlassFish v3 中,安装只需要 JDBC 驱动程序。或者,如果没有供应商提供,是否可以使用通用(一刀切)RAR?

对于火鸟,我发现了这个:

对于InterBase,我发现:

  • 没有关于 JBoss 配置的信息
  • 没有 JCA 资源适配器文件 (RAR)
  • JBoss 中没有数据源示例

也许 JayBird JDBC 驱动程序可以与 InterBase 一起使用。但是它的开发非常不活跃(2008 年的 2.1.6 补丁,2006 年的 2.2 开发快照)

4

1 回答 1

1

您有各种连接器的数据源,即通常可以在 /docs/examples/jca 文件夹中找到的各种数据库供应商。

只需复制与供应商相关的文件,为 jndi 资源命名,更改凭据、驱动程序等并将其放在部署文件夹中。之后可以使用 JNDI 访问数据源

请确保将相关的 JDBC 驱动程序复制到部署的 lib 文件夹或您正在使用的任何其他配置 [我们可以在 jboss 中找到所有、最小、默认配置]

如果找不到 datsource 示例,请复制 generic-ds.xml

于 2010-12-17T06:52:19.517 回答